The vehicle is currently roadworthy but the maintenance history reveals a worsening trend in mechanical degradation and component wear. While the most recent test on 25 May 2026 at 119,993 miles passed, the high volume of technical advisories indicates developing underlying issues. Specifically, the tester flagged corroded front brake pipes, a leaking exhaust, and a rear prop shaft bearing with play that has persisted across multiple years. The parking brake efficiency now only marginally meets the legal threshold, suggesting the braking system is reaching the end of its effective service window. The mileage pattern is consistent with a medium-use vehicle of this age, averaging approximately 10,000 miles per year. Between May 2024 and May 2026, the vehicle covered 18,606 miles, representing a steady usage rate rather than long periods of inactivity. This consistent use explains the state of the rubber components, such as the perishing tyres noted in 2024 and the severely deteriorated anti-roll bar linkages found recently. The data shows regular annual testing, providing a reliable timeline for tracking the progression of mechanical faults. A buyer must conduct a thorough physical inspection of the undercarriage and braking system. The recurring corrosion on the front brake pipes, often hidden by grease, suggests a potential for deep structural rust that could lead to failure if not replaced. The fluctuating service brakes noted in 2025 indicate worn or warped discs, which, combined with the weak parking brake, require immediate attention. Furthermore, the previously fractured leaf spring in May 2025 necessitates a close check of the remaining suspension hardware to ensure no further stress cracks or deformations are present in the chassis points.
